About QBCC The QBCC is Queensland's independent building and construction regulator, dedicated to educating, protecting and supporting both the industry and the community. Through fair, transparent and accountable regulation, the QBCC helps build confidence and strengthens one of Queensland's most vital industries. About the role This position is based in Brisbane CBD and flexible work arrangements can be considered upon application, including working remotely at a regional QBCC office subject to availability. If working from a regional office, regular travel to the Brisbane office may be required. In this role you will play a crucial part in shaping the future of data and AI. You'll build powerful cloud‑native data science platforms, bring cutting‑edge ML models into production at scale, and craft the data products that unlock everything from predictive insights to natural language intelligence. You'll be the guardian of data quality and responsible AI, designing governance, metadata, and monitoring frameworks that keep systems trustworthy and compliant. You'll also champion modern engineering practices - automation, CI/CD, reusable ML components - while keeping high‑performance pipelines running smoothly.
